Above: Walkers in northern Portugal will come upon many isolated, self-sufficient farming villages with thatched barns and haystacks: this is Vitoreira

Right: ‘Levada’ walking in northern Portugal: this 3.5km-long water channel is followed between Sobredo and Germil

Top left: A walk below the Serra do Soajo in the northern reaches of the Peneda-Gerês National Park leads to Trapela

Top right: One of northern Portugal’s most popular walks starts from alongside these centuries-old ‘espigueiros’ (grain stores) at Soajo, standing on mushroom-shaped stilts to deter rodents
